the equation for distance is d= st. if a car has a speed of 35 m/s for 15 seconds, how far does it go ?
A. 300m
B. 50 M
C.2.33 M
D.525 M

Answer:

D.525 M

Step-by-step explanation:

We know the equation

d = st

where d is the distance, s is the speed and t is the time

The problem gives us the speed of 35 m/s and the time of 15 seconds

s = 35 m/s and t =15 s, we can substitute them in

d =st

d = 35 * 15

d = 525 m
